HUNTING
On the 13th Inst, a very succe«*ful meet took place over Mr. C. Stockman's and Mr. Tawhanga's, Waihi, about thirty following the hounds, and there was alio a good attendance of the public'. At the conclusion both gentlemen entertained the. visitors. On the 20th, the meet was at Mr. James Erewini's, Waihi. Some splendid nuns wero obtained. There was again a large attendance, and Mr, Erowini very hospitably entertained the visitors. Kor to-morrow Mr. L. Connctt has kindly thrown his place open ior the huntsmen. The country is very suitable for the sport, and a record attendance is expected.
